Dismiss charge

A charge of theft of leased property was dismissed against Brian S. Craig, 48, Shenandoah, by President Judge William E. Baldwin.A motion to nolle prosequi was presented to court by District Attorney Karen Byrnes Noon because the victim did not wish to prosecute because full restitution was made.The charge against Craig was brought by Trooper Timothy J. Rymarkiewicz after the victim, Lok-Weld Company, East Norwegian Township, complained Craig had leased a chainsaw for eight days and failed to return it or pay for its use. The settlement was for $1,200.Warrant hearingsJudge Cyrus Palmer Dolbin held hearings on people brought to court on bench warrants.Richard H. Melicharek, 51, of 319 N.
